Norway return to the World Cup stage for the first time since 1998, led by the most prolific striker on the planet: Erling Haaland scored 16 qualifying goals alone. Ødegaard's Arsenal have just won the Premier League, Sørloth is firing at Atlético, and a wave of young talent means this 'golden generation' is real — not a slogan.

🎲 Did you know?
1

Erling Haaland's father Alfie played for Norway at the 1994 World Cup in the United States — Erling will follow him at the same venue 32 years later.

2

Norway's qualifying campaign was the most dominant in Norwegian football history: 8 wins, 37 goals, 5 conceded — they beat Italy home and away.

3

Bodø/Glimt, a tiny club from the Arctic Circle, provided three players (Hauge, Bjørkan, P.Berg) and reached the Champions League last 16 in 2025-26.

4

Norway unveiled a Viking-warrior themed squad photo shot at an authentic Viking camp on a beach near Oslo — it went viral worldwide.

5

Haaland has now scored 55 international goals for Norway, making him the all-time top scorer, and he is only 25 years old.

6

Norway have played Brazil four times and never lost (two wins, two draws) — most famously at France 98, when Kjetil Rekdal's late penalty beat the Brazilians 2-1 and sent Norway into the knockout rounds.

7

When Norway beat England 2-1 in Oslo in 1981, commentator Bjørge Lillelien delivered the most famous rant in football broadcasting: 'Lord Nelson! Lord Beaverbrook! Sir Winston Churchill!... Maggie Thatcher, your boys took a hell of a beating!'
